    One more question :
    Can I split the PIC HSEROUT output pin to 2 MAX232 ? Or do I need some buffer IC ? Again, this is just one directional serial

    MAX232 have 2 transmitter, 2 receiver. So just connect the 2 transmitter input together and that's it, you have 2 output available.
